Vegan Quiche Lorraine with Chickpea Flour Crust

A savory vegan quiche with a chickpea flour crust and a creamy filling made from silken tofu and vegetables.

30m prep + 50m cook6 servings
Contains soyEGG-free
380 cal|20g protein|35g carbs|20g fat|8g fiber

Ingredients

  • 1.5 cups Chickpea Flour
  • 0.5 cup Olive Oil
  • 0.5 cup Water
  • 0.5 tsp Salt
  • 1 block Silken Tofu
  • 0.5 cup Nutritional Yeast
  • 0.5 cup Plant-Based Milk
  • 1 tsp Smoked Paprika
  • 0.5 cup Onion
  • 0.5 cup Vegan Bacon

Instructions

  1. 1Preheat oven to 375°F (190°C).
  2. 2For the crust, combine chickpea flour, olive oil, water, and salt in a bowl. Mix until a dough forms.
  3. 3Press the dough into a pie dish.
  4. 4Bake the crust for 15 minutes.
  5. 5While the crust is baking, blend silken tofu, nutritional yeast, plant-based milk, and smoked paprika in a blender until smooth.
  6. 6Sauté the onion and vegan bacon until slightly browned.
  7. 7Pour the tofu mixture into the baked crust. Top with the sautéed onion and vegan bacon.
  8. 8Bake for 35 minutes, or until the filling is set.
  9. 9Let cool slightly before serving.
